Output 58bfb77769f9c1a016f8e49dafbf9ce6d8d42e2e4175f45fff2633f5a31cd5c5:2

value
8426831
script pubkey
OP_0 OP_PUSHBYTES_20 a1c090dad1abf35568254ee231fad76f796b4f95
address
ltc1q58qfpkk340e426p9fm3rr7khdaukknu4qsqzvu
transaction
58bfb77769f9c1a016f8e49dafbf9ce6d8d42e2e4175f45fff2633f5a31cd5c5
spent
true